Description of the flag

The flag of Al-Diwaniyah governorate is white with an emblem placed over it diagonally.

Logo

Al-Diwaniyah Governorate, Iraq image by Daniel Rentería, 6 July 2025

The logo is circular and dark blue, and has in the center a green map of the governorate. Over it is a golden tea pot probably signifying positive reception, and above it a doorway, representing mosques as important to the Islamic faith. Above all of this is a clock tower bearing Iraqi national flags; this is found in the center of Al-Diwaniyah city, with the governorate name in Arabic to its sides. Surrounding most elements except the Arabic text are two branches, the left one of olive for peace and the right one of palm for the palm industry, both in gold. At their intersection is a map of the governorate over a white circle, in gold. Above this is a palm tree, symbolizing the same. To its sides is its name in English, "AL-Diwaniyah governorate".
